Creating the Perfect Crispy Baked Chicken Drumsticks
When it comes to preparing chicken drumsticks, achieving that perfect crispy texture is key. This recipe offers a healthier alternative to frying while still delivering a satisfying crunch.
The secret lies in the marination process. Soaking the drumsticks in buttermilk not only tenderizes the meat but also helps the coating adhere better, ensuring that each bite is packed with flavor.
For those who enjoy a bit of spice, feel free to adjust the seasoning to your liking. A pinch of cayenne pepper can add a delightful kick, making these drumsticks a hit at any gathering.

Easy Baked Fried Chicken Drumsticks Recipe

These chicken drumsticks are coated in a seasoned breadcrumb mixture and baked until crispy. The recipe takes about 1 hour from start to finish and serves 4 people.
Ingredients
- 8 chicken drumsticks
- 1 cup buttermilk
- 1 cup all-purpose flour
- 1 cup breadcrumbs (panko or regular)
- 1 teaspoon garlic powder
- 1 teaspoon onion powder
- 1 teaspoon paprika
- 1 teaspoon salt
- 1/2 teaspoon black pepper
- 1/2 teaspoon cayenne pepper (optional for heat)
- Cooking spray or oil for greasing the baking sheet
Instructions
- Marinate the Chicken: In a bowl, soak the chicken drumsticks in buttermilk for at least 30 minutes or up to overnight in the refrigerator.
- Preheat the Oven: Preheat your oven to 425°F (220°C) and line a baking sheet with parchment paper or lightly grease it.
- Prepare the Coating: In a shallow dish, mix together the flour, breadcrumbs, garlic powder, onion powder, paprika, salt, black pepper, and cayenne pepper.
- Coat the Drumsticks: Remove the drumsticks from the buttermilk, allowing excess to drip off. Dredge each drumstick in the flour mixture, ensuring an even coating. Place coated drumsticks on the prepared baking sheet.
- Bake: Spray the drumsticks lightly with cooking spray or drizzle with oil. Bake in the preheated oven for 35-40 minutes, or until the chicken is cooked through and the skin is crispy and golden.
- Serve: Let the drumsticks rest for a few minutes before serving. Enjoy them hot with your favorite dipping sauces.
Cook and Prep Times
- Prep Time: 10 minutes
- Marinating Time: 30 minutes
- Cook Time: 35-40 minutes
- Total Time: 1 hour
- Servings: 4 drumsticks
- Calories: 320kcal
- Fat: 15g
- Protein: 25g
- Carbohydrates: 20g
